Masala #M079C
O'yin maydonchasi
Kutilmaganda, erta tongdan yosh Zarif qum maydonchasi qurishni istab qoldi. Ma'lumki qumlar sochilib ketmasligi uchun uning atrofini taxta bilan kvadrat shaklda o'rab chiqish zarur, bunda unga 4 ta bir xil uzunlikdagi taxta bo'laklari kerak bo'ladi. Shoshqaloqligi sabab, Zarif bir xil uzunlikdagi 4 ta taxta o'rniga, har xil uzunlikdagi N ta taxta sotib oldi. Yaxshiyamki, Zarifning qo'lida arra bor va biror taxtani bir necha bo'lakka bo'lishga qodir. Lekin u kasr sonlarni yoqtirmaydi va shu uchun taxtalar uzunligi butun son bo'lishini hamda qum maydoni imkon qadar kattaroq bo'lishini xohlaydi. Zarif qurishi mumkin bo'lgan maksimum maydon yuzasini aniqlang.
Birinchi qatorda N soni kiritiladi. Keyingi qatorda N ta butun son - har bir taxtaning uzunligi kiritiladi. Taxtalar uzunligi natural son va qiymati \(10^9\) dan oshmaydi
\(1 \le N \le 10^6\)
Maksimum qurish mumkin bo'lgan maydon yuzasini chop eting
| # | input.txt | output.txt |
|---|---|---|
| 1 |
7 4 10 3 4 2 1 2 |
16 |
| 2 |
4 1000000000 1000000000 1000000000 1000000000 |
1000000000000000000 |
| 3 |
3 7 13 36 |
144 |
| 4 |
1 1 |
0 |